What it is
This product is a moisturizing cream formulated for dry skin, incorporating ingredients such as algae, kelp, and botanical extracts. It is developed as a moisturizing solution without claiming any unique or superior performance.
Key ingredients and their functions
- Ascophyllum Nodosum (Algae) Extract - moisturizing agent
- Macrocystis Pyrifera (Kelp) Concentrate - moisturizing agent
- Glycerin - humectant
- Beeswax - emollient
- Lanolin - emollient
- Petrolatum - occlusive
- Mineral Oil - occlusive
- Niacinamide - skin conditioning agent
How it works
The cream functions by combining a variety of ingredients that aim to improve the appearance of dry skin. Algae extract and kelp concentrate are included as moisturizing agents, potentially helping to retain skin moisture. Glycerin attracts water to the skin, serving as a humectant. Occlusive agents such as petrolatum and mineral oil create a barrier to reduce moisture loss, while beeswax and lanolin act as emollients to soften and smooth the skin's surface. Niacinamide is present as a skin conditioning agent, potentially aiding in overall skin health.

Full Ingredient List

WaterAquaEau, Mineral OilParaffinum LiquidumHuile Minerale, Petrolatum, Glycerin, Isohexadecane, Polyglyceryl-4 Diisostearate/Polyhydroxystearate/Sebacate, Hydrogenated Castor Oil, Beeswax, Lanolin, Ascophyllum Nodosum (Algae) Extract, Gluconolactone, Macrocystis Pyrifera (Kelp) Concentrate, Citrus Aurantifolia (Lime) Fruit Extract, Sesamum Indicum (Sesame) Seed Oil, Eucalyptus Globulus (Eucalyptus) Leaf Oil, Medicago Sativa (Alfalfa) Extract, Helianthus Annuus (Sunflower) Seed Oil, Prunus Amygdalus Dulcis (Sweet Almond) Oil, Sodium Benzoate, Copper Gluconate, Magnesium Aspartate, Zinc Gluconate, Magnesium Sulfate, Tocopherol, Niacinamide, Cyanocobalamin, Panthenol, Zea Mays (Corn) Oil, Fragrance (Parfum)
